THE MOHAWK TRAIL AT A GLANCE

The Mohawk Trail, State Route 2 from Orange to Williamstown, was America's first scenic automobile route. Spectacular in all seasons, the trail is at its most brilliant in the fall.

CHECK IT OUT

The Hail to the Sunrise monument commemorates the Mohawk Trail's origins as a Native American trail; it depicts a Mohawk Indian looking to the east with arms uplifted to the Great Spirit. Stop at the Whitcomb Summit, the highest point on the Trail, for a four-state view. Every summer, some of the world’s finest chamber musicians gather at the acoustically-perfect Charlemont Federated Church to play at much-celebrated Mohawk Trail Concerts.
